Output 8aeb9ec68589fab81c27f2efcdcff71b50f94eee4b0a624733cc5abfa02ca4db:0

value
17483800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a263e7905eed1eb215808a35f259b860e1df2a89 OP_EQUALVERIFY OP_CHECKSIG
address
1Foe9ZqSTgRWZJFo7HsJkNJxTSLuiFDKma
transaction
8aeb9ec68589fab81c27f2efcdcff71b50f94eee4b0a624733cc5abfa02ca4db
confirmations
466171
spent
true